Woman seeks help with medical bills

Obey Musiwa-Herald Reporter

A 40-YEAR-OLD woman, Ms Martha Mahachi, who is battling a brain tumour, is urgently seeking financial assistance to undergo a CT brain scan and related medical examinations, with costs amounting to US$325.

Documents from the Medical Imaging Centre (MIC) and Lancet Laboratories confirm the required procedures, underscoring the urgency of her condition.

Without immediate intervention, Mrs Mahachi risks further deterioration, making community support critical to her survival.

According to a proforma invoice issued on December 10 last year, the CT brain scan at MIC Milton Park is priced at US$250, payable through Stanbic Bank Belgravia Branch.

The examination is necessary to assess the extent of Mrs Mahachi’s tumour and guide further treatment. Additional laboratory tests at Lancet Laboratories, detailed in a separate invoice dated December 5, 2025, amount to US$75.

These include bleeding fee assessments and other diagnostic procedures, payable via Nedbank Jason Moyo Branch.

Mrs Mahachi’s medical records from Harare General Hospital’s X-ray Department dated September 25, 2025, indicate a clinical diagnosis requiring urgent brain imaging.

Doctors have recommended a non-contrast CT scan to evaluate her condition.
